221 Malaysia-bound held with trawlers

COX’S BAZAR: Coast Guard and Navy personnel detained 221 people and seized two trawlers from East-South estuary of Bay of Bengal near to Saint Martin’s Island of Teknaf of the district early Tuesday.
   
Acting on tip off, the law enforcers conducted drive in the area and picked up them around 5:00am while they were being trafficked to Malaysia illegally through the sea route.
    
Confirming the matter, Coast Guard Saint Martin’s Station Commander Lieutenant Arif told banglanews that the trawler started journey with 221 people on board to Teknaf.

Of them, 20 are women and 17 are children hailed from Narayanganj, Narsingdi, Comilla, Chanpainawabganj, and Satkhira districts.
 
After arrival at Teknaf, the detainees will be handed over to police, he added.
